QB- Downgrade - just because we're not sure of what we're getting here. Don't underestimate what Etling brought to the team - grit, leadership, and ball security. That was huge for us last year.


I can’t totally disagree with you here, but Etling was running a system that was safe for his abilities.
He couldn’t lead a receiver, couldn’t throw down field, couldn’t throw an outroute.
He had great ball security because they didn’t ask him to throw it over middle or to the sidelines, because he couldn’t. Everything was curl routes, flat routes and the occasional play action throw it deep, which was usually under thrown or a 50/50 ball and our receivers turned into DBs.
He did have leadership and grit.

Burrow and Brennan both have more athletic ability. They will strive better in this system than Etling would.
Let’s remember Burrow is a back up transfer from Ohio State who basically got jumped because Haskins fits the mold in Urban’s system.
Etling was a 3rd string from Purdue who was pretty bad there.

Even with the uncertainties, QB will be an upgrade, purely on the more pass happy approach with capable QBs.

I’m way more excited to see Burrow or Brennan than Etling coming back. Just an opinion.

Assuming every position group has improved since last season:

QBs - upgrade (Burrow)
RBs - downgrade (Lack of physical RBs outside of Curry)
WRs - big upgrade (Losing Chark and Gage hurt but there’s improved depth, stud freshmen, and Giles)
TEs - upgrade (Moss)
OL - push (Clapp and Weathersby’s experience is hard to replace)

DL - push (desperately need quality depth to develop)
ILB - upgrade (Lose Alexander but White should be improved along with Phillips, Taylor, and Queen)
OLB - push (Losing Thompson and Key sucks but you get Cherry and a healthy Anthony)
DBs - push (Toliver and Jackson were solid at times but guys like Kary Vincent have a ton of potential)

ST - upgrade (new kicker)
